mysql performance schema

专注生产pe篷布 加工 定做与出口
咨询热线15318536828
最新公告:
山东临沂利佳篷布厂竭诚欢迎您的光临!
新闻资讯
15318536828
地址:临沂市兰山区半程镇工业园区
手机:15318536828
Q Q:505880840
邮箱:505880840@qq.com

mysql performance schema

2022-03-05

SolarWinds DPA does not change the existing Performance Schema configuration. Processors are more expensive to upgrade, but if your CPU is a bottleneck, an upgrade might be necessary. What is Performance schema ? As time passes and MySQL 5.6 takes a larger share of the market we surely should add support for Performance Schema based query sampling to Percona Cloud Tools. A proper designing in schema requires … Performance Schema events are specific to a given instance of the MySQL Server. Why should we understand these things? MySQL comes with four databases, which are: information_schema performance_schema mysql test This article introduces the performance ï¹£ schema library. I click the "Install Helper" button and I get the following message: mysql> UPDATE performance_schema.setup_instruments SET ENABLED = 'YES', TIMED = 'YES'; Query OK, 560 rows affected (0.04 sec) mysql> UPDATE performance_schema.setup_consumers SET ENABLED = 'YES'; Query OK, 10 rows affected (0.00 sec) To see what the server is doing at the moment, examine the events_waits_current table. It provides details about query execution in a structured way, accessible through SQL. The MySQL Performance Schema is a feature for monitoring MySQL Server execution at a low level. Actually, performance schema may worsen your performance :-) (it is accepted that with the default configuration, it takes a 5-10% penalty) and considerable memory footprint with bad max_connections configuration. Performance Schema events are specific to a given instance of the MySQL Server. This information can help optimize SQL performance. Optimization. This product may include third-party software, used under license. Performance Schema tables are considered local to the server, and changes to them are not replicated or written to the binary log. General Information. Memory represents the total amount of RAM in your MySQL database storage server.You can adjust the memory cache (more on that later) to improve performance.If you don’t have enough memory, or if the existing memory isn’t optimized, you … It provides details about server execution in structured way that is accessible via regular SQL. Topics: Performance & Scalability The MySQL sys schema was integrated fully into MySQL Server from version 5.7.7 and has been improved in MySQL 8.0. After that you should run MySQL server for several hours or one day and collect the same memory data again. PERFORMANCE_SCHEMA storage engine, a mechanism for implementing the feature. PERFORMANCE_SCHEMA is a storage Engine that is only used for special tables in the performance_schema database. They are threads, instruments, consumers, events, digests and dynamic configuration. Activating the Performance Schema does not make the server unusable. Honestly, it is very easy to recover your dropped performance schema database. mysql if you are using the version of MYSQL 8, the performance schema really needs a new look. The PERFORMANCE_SCHEMA storage engine operates on tables in the performance_schema database. Server monitoring occurs continuously and unobtrusively with very little overhead. In MySQL 5.5 a new tool was introduced, the Performance Schema (often abbreviated P_S). Is there any overhead by enabling of this schema..? As we saw in last week's blog, tables in information_schema contain statistical information about tables, plugins, partitions, processlist, status and global variables.As the name suggests, the tables of the performance_schema can … It was initially implemented in MySQL 5.5 and further improved for MySQL 5.6. May 7, 2019 by Robert Gravelle. All could be reasons for excessive MySQL memory usage, but you would not easily see if that is just the case. Activating the Performance Schema does not make the server unusable. I have enabled . It’s only after MySQL 5.7.6 that the maximum number of bytes to display can be modified by changing the performance_schema_max_sql_text_length system variable at server startup. One of issues of this approach, … MySQL Performance Schema is a feature for monitoring MySQL Server execution at a low level. Optimization Overview. You might ask in bugs.mysql.com. Although there are chances that the entries on the tables from performance_schema will be flush, you can decide to save this in a specific table. Range Optimization. The Performance Schema is enabled by default. MySQL Training/Zertifizierung. Once the code above is successful, you will have to restart your MySQL server. Folgende Trainings werden unter anderem angeboten: MySQL for Database Administrators (CMDBA) MySQL for Developers (CMDEV) MySQL Cluster Database Administrator (CMCDBA) MySQL Performance Tuning MySQL PERFORMANCE_SCHEMA implementation. = Enabled. MySQL 5.6 Reference Manual. Folgende Trainings werden unter anderem angeboten: MySQL for Database Administrators (CMDBA) MySQL for Developers (CMDEV) MySQL Cluster Database Administrator (CMCDBA) MySQL Performance Tuning Take a look at this external post from Percona MySQL query digest with … It contains 52 tables and no views. You can use the table performance_schema.events_statements_summary_by_digest. Performance schema collects exact data in the MySQL database server. New! Tables in the performance_schema database are a collection of views and temporary tables that do not store data permanently. The PERFORMANCE_SCHEMA storage engine collects event data using instrumentation in the database source code. Use -1 (the default) for automated sizing. Jaime Crespo. For the Performance Schema to be available, support for it must have been configured when MySQL was built. You can verify whether this is the case by checking the server's help output. If the Performance Schema is available, the output includes several variables with names that begin with performance_schema : Der Syntax ist ähnlich wie beim Erstellen einer Datenbank. But the "Apply" button remains grayed out. Each of the performance_schema objects takes some memory for itself, frequently not negligible, so when you multiply the above numbers you get a very large memory usage. MySQL 5.5 saw the addition of the performance_schema and information_schema databases. The Performance Schema. Before you can start querying the performance schema, you first need to make … performance_schema_accounts_size. However, performance_schema is not a regular storage engine for storing data, it's a mechanism for implementing the Performance Schema feature. Also, since we are going to use EVENTS on RDS, the “event_scheduler” variable has to be set to ON. Multi-tenants approach or a “schema-per-customer” approach is pretty common nowadays to host multiple clients on the same MySQL sever. Topics: Performance & Scalability The MySQL sys schema was integrated fully into MySQL Server from version 5.7.7 and has been improved in MySQL 8.0. Introduction To MySQL Schema. MySQL is an open-source database presently owned by Oracle. MySQL stores everything in the table structure and to access the data from the table uses the structure Query Language. Here we will explore MySQL schema and its working concepts. It is a logical structure of the database to store data. I have been trying to get more information, on how to attribute how much cpu% any running query takes on our mysql, with no avail. MySQL Server: Performance Schema: Severity: S3 (Non-critical) Version: 5.7.18: OS: Any: Assigned to: Marc ALFF: CPU Architecture: Any: Tags: Contribution, performance schema statistic: View; Add Comment; Files; Developer; Edit Submission; View Progress Log; Contributions [7 Apr 2:51] yuxiang jiang . The MySQL Performance Schema is a feature for monitoring MySQL Server execution at a low level. The MySQL sys schema was integrated fully into MySQL Server from version 5.7.7 and has been improved in MySQL 8.0. Lately I’ve found the SYS schema even more useful than pt-query-digests for the silliest of reasons: while the slow log is not enabled by default, the SYS schema just uses the underlying PERFORMANCE_SCHEMA, that is on by default since 5.6. The Performance Schema has these characteristics: The Performance Schema provides a way to inspect internal execution of the server at runtime. PERFORMANCE_SCHEMA is a storage Engine that is only used for special tables in the performance_schema database. I want to flush all stats without restarting MySQL. Select one of the following options to specify what data the MySQL Performance Schema collects and maintains. Server monitoring occurs continuously and unobtrusively with very little overhead. Hi all I wonder that Performance_schema_table_handles_lost is getting increasing in mysql 5.7. select * from sys.memory_global_by_current_bytes The configuration is done by three major roles namely actors, instruments and allows collecting statistical data. So I run show databases and it shows all 3 databases (sys, performance_schema, mysql). Previously I used to do this by running SHOW FULL PROCESSLIST query every 5 second using a cronjob.  This post will give you example queries and background to get your MySQL performance problems solved … To enable or disable it explicitly, start the server with the performance_schema variable set to an appropriate value. Memory represents the total amount of RAM in your MySQL database storage server.You can adjust the memory cache (more on that later) to improve performance.If you don’t have enough memory, or if the existing memory isn’t optimized, you … Recognizing the performance of mysql again_ Before schema, we have some knowledge that needs to be strengthened. It provides a way to inspect internal execution of the server at runtime . I thought I might be able to do this via MySQL Workbench 6.3. mysql> UPDATE performance_schema.setup_instruments SET ENABLED = 'YES', TIMED = 'YES'; Query OK, 560 rows affected (0.04 sec) mysql> UPDATE performance_schema.setup_consumers SET ENABLED = 'YES'; Query OK, 10 rows affected (0.00 sec) To see what the server is doing at the moment, examine the events_waits_current table. I have MySQL 5.6.19 community server running on my Ubuntu 14.04. MySQL - Performance Schema. Further, leveraging the power of Azure Log Analytics, you can achieve even more! Luckily, MySQL natively provides a system schema called performance_schema to log all the server runtime information. It is implemented using the PERFORMANCE_SCHEMA storage engine and the performance_schema database. This enables you to determine how many times instrumented activities were performed and … In a MySQL Server that supports the performance schema, it’s available as a database named performance_schema which contains tables that can be queried with the usual SELECT statements. If you are new to performance troubleshooting with MySQL, specifically using the performance_schema, then this post is for you. At first glance, it seems I can by going into Performance Schema Setup and clicking on the Disable button at the bottom of the slider. These tables give us a window into what’s going on in the database—for … It was introduced in MySQL 5.5 . Command: mysqladmin proc stat. Für das Löschen deiner Datenbank ist das SQL-Kommando „DROP DATABASE“ zuständig. I know stats in performance schema are not persistent over MySQL restarts. There are 4 related questions . Description: Sometimes MySQL instance status infomation such as … Multi-tenants approach or a “schema-per-customer” approach is pretty common nowadays to host multiple clients on the same MySQL sever. The performance schema focuses primarily on performance data, as opposed to the INFORMATION_SCHEMA whose purpose is to inspect metadata. Explain Plan. I’ll be using a development server for doing query profiling, so I can turn all of these on: mysql> update performance_schema.setup_instruments set enabled='YES', timed='YES'; #you want the stage* ones enabled. For a high-level performance tuning 101, think carefully and consider the whole stack together with the application. Posted by: Carlos A Date: December 02, 2021 12:22PM Hi all, I upgraded to 8.0.27 because of previous version seemed to have a memory leak and in releases notes a few were mentioned. The Performance Schema has these characteristics: The Performance Schema provides a way to inspect internal execution of the server at runtime. MySQL users have a number of options for monitoring query latency, both by making use of MySQL’s built-in metrics and by querying the performance schema. But check Rolando's links at the bottom for ways it can help profile yourself MySQL by providing runtime statistics. Optimizing SELECT Statements. Seit der Version MySQL 5.6.6 ist das Performance … The Performance Schema has these characteristics: • The Performance Schema provides a way to inspect internal execution of the server at runtime. I have had two attempts at dumping all databases but both have failed, one with the mysql database and then with the performance_schema database. There is a fair amount of data which Performance Schema digest table providers including some which are not available in Percona Server logs: I am sure that you will see much less memory usage then 9 Gb. ← Information Schema. The Performance Schema has these characteristics: • The Performance Schema provides a way to inspect internal execution of the server at runtime. For example, use these lines in the server my.cnf file: [mysqld] performance_schema=ON. Hi all, I'm having issues with the performance schema. The Performance Schema. Something is definitely up and I read people suggest doing an upgrade and mysql can self correct missing main tables (mysql_upgrade is … The PERFORMANCE_SCHEMA storage engine operates on tables in the performance_schema database. As we’ve seen it takes a few hoops to dish out the information we need. Stack Exchange network consists of 180 Q&A communities including Stack Overflow, the largest, most trusted online community for … Processors are more expensive to upgrade, but if your CPU is a bottleneck, an upgrade might be necessary. Backup and Recovery. Current events are available, as well as event histories and summaries. One of issues of this approach, … Um den Entwicklern sachdienliche Hinweise geben zu können, sammelt das Performance Schema eine Vielzahl von Daten, was die Datenbank jedoch erheblich ausbremst. It is implemented using the PERFORMANCE_SCHEMA storage engine and the performance_schema database. The MySQL Performance Schema is a feature for monitoring MySQL Server execution at a low level. For help with using MySQL, please visit the MySQL Forums, where you can discuss your issues with other MySQL users. MySQL Training/Zertifizierung. This is the MySQL Performance Schema extract from the MySQL 5.7 Reference Manual. Von MySQL werden verschiedene Trainings angeboten, welche auch mit einer Zertifizierung/Prüfung abgeschlossen werden können. I want to disable the Performance Schema in MySQL 5.6.26. The Performance Schema is a tool to help a DBA do performance tuning by taking real measurements instead of “wild guesses.” source.

Espagnol Ou Italien Que Choisir, Champignons à La Grecque Wikipédia, Amende Tcl Fausse Adresse Mais Vrai Nom, Trafiquant De Drogue Français En Cavale, Rugosite D'une Surface Partie Saillante, La Promesse Combien D'épisodes, Lire Les Avis De Décès Nouméa,

地址:山东省临沂市兰山区半程工业园区 版权所有:山东临沂利佳篷布厂

手机:15318536828 邮箱:505880840@qq.com

star wars collection plex posters

15318536828